WHAT IT DOES

The AI Service Credit Letter Writer transforms outage details, service level agreement (SLA) terms, and customer account information into a professional, formal service credit letter. The agent analyzes the provided data and produces a complete letter that includes: a professional salutation and introduction, a clear description of the outage with affected services and timeline, a detailed SLA calculation showing eligible credit percentage and monetary amount with step-by-step justification, specific references to applicable SLA clauses, and clear next steps for credit application and any conditions or limitations. The output is formatted as a ready-to-send business letter with proper structure, tone, and legal clarity. It handles various SLA structures including uptime percentage guarantees, tiered credit scales, monthly fee calculations, and different outage duration thresholds. The letter is designed to be professional, transparent, and defensible — suitable for customer communication, internal records, and potential audit trails.
